The LX7165-02CSP operates as a linear voltage regulator. It takes an input voltage within the specified range and regulates it to provide a stable output voltage. The IC uses a feedback mechanism to continuously monitor the output voltage and adjust its internal circuitry to maintain the desired voltage level. It also incorporates thermal shutdown protection to prevent overheating.
